Product Description:
The PPC-R02.2N-N-Q1-T2-V2-FW is a programmable control unit manufactured by Bosch Rexroth Indramat and positioned within the PPC Controllers series. In an automation cell, it serves as the primary platform for axis coordination, logic sequencing, and network exchange between drives, sensors, and supervisory computers. By embedding motion and PLC functionality inside a compact rack-mountable module, the device reduces cabinet space and streamlines wiring in multiprocess production lines.
Network integration is handled through an Ethernet 10 Mb Interface (ETH01) that provides 10-megabit connectivity for plant-level data exchange and service access. For deterministic I/O mapping on distributed devices, the unit includes a DeviceNet fieldbus slave interface (DNS03), which allows the controller to appear as an addressable node on a DeviceNet trunk while still executing local programs. Cross-platform data sharing between multiple PPC stations is implemented with the Cross Communication interface DAQ03, enabling high-speed peer traffic without external gateways. Physical protection for these interfaces is provided by the RECO unit housing, a modular enclosure style that plugs onto a common backplane. The unit is Design version 2, indicating the second build used in this controller line.
The module is shipped with an expansion socket that is not equipped, so additional RAM or flash capacity must be provided through external options when larger user programs or data logs are required. As part of the PPC Controllers series, the controller combines Ethernet, DeviceNet, and cross-communication channels in one housing, which supports mixed network topologies without intermediate converters. In practical operation, one control unit manages motion commands, collects status data, and forwards diagnostic frames across the plant network.
